Other Training/Education ResourcesAmerican Academy of Pediatrics- Breastfeeding Residency Curriculum America Academy of Pediatrics- Breastfeeding Support and Promotion Speaker’s Kit, American Academy of Pediatrics Section on Breastfeeding, 2012 Developed by the AAP Section on Breastfeeding, the speaker’s kit is a tool for education on the topic of breast-feeding. With detailed speaker’s notes, this presentation is easily presented by a wide range of professionals. The kit is designed to help educate pediatricians, physicians, public health workers, nurses, hospital, clinic, or private practice staff, dentists and anyone who has a role in breast-feeding support and promotion. Breastfeeding Coalition of Washington’s Physician Lactation Education Collaborative This CD Set provides tools for physicians and their staff to learn about and discuss ways of integrating evidence-based research into practice. Ten different lactation topics are discussed and each topic includes a slide presentation, slide notes, presentation outline, learning objectives and purpose, references, and discussion questions.
